Independence Day Celebration and Fireworks Show

Saturday, Jul 1, 2023 at 8:00am
Brackenridge Park and Campground
891 Brackenridge Parkway

The Brackenridge Independence Day Celebration & Fireworks Show will be held Saturday, July 1 st at Brackenridge Park & Campground and is sponsored by the Lavaca-Navidad River Authority. This year’s event will include an Antique Tractor Show and Parade, a Kiddie Pedal Tractor Pull, the Ride’em-Push’em-Pull’em Parade, Watermelon Eating Contest, Family Watermelon Carving Contest, Red, White, and Blue Dessert Family Bake-Off, and much more! This event is FREE to the public.

The Antique Tractor Show is from 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. The tractors on display are brought in by a proud group of individuals and families, all of whom have a common interest in collecting and restoring vintage agricultural equipment. This event gives today's generation a view of the machinery that once tilled the fields of America.

The Kiddie Tractor Pull starts at 10 a.m. Kids from 3 to 8 are welcome to compete in the action packed, pedal tractor pull. Each tractor has been modified for heavy pulling and is attached to a weight transfer sled. The sled is filled with a certain amount of weight which is determined by the age of each participant. As kids pedal down the path, the weight in the bucket transfers up the sled and makes it harder to pedal. All participants are asked to pre-register at 9:30 a.m. Age Groups include 3 year olds, 4-5 year olds, 6-7 year olds, and 8 year olds.

At the conclusion of the Kiddie Tractor Pull we will gather everyone for the Ride’em-Push’em-Pull’em Parade! Children and adults are encouraged to dress up and decorate their bicycles, strollers and wagons in patriotic colors and participate in this fun parade. We will be choosing one lucky person as our Best Decorative Winner. NEW this year is the Best Decorative Patriotic Pooch Award! Bring your fur baby and dress them in their best red, white, and blue attire and have them participate in the parade. The Parade is scheduled to start at approximately 11:00 a.m. at the Gator Golf Course parking area and conclude near Comfort Station #2.

Watermelon Eating Contests: At 12:00 p.m. we are hosting not one but two Watermelon Eating Contests! One round will be children ages 9-14 and the other is ADULTS ONLY! The contest will be held in the same area where the Ride’em-Push’em-Pull’em Parade ends and will be limited to 30 participants. Registration will begin 30 minutes prior to the start of the contest. For age group 9-14, there will be 3 heats of 10 participants with the winner of each heat moving on. In the final round, the first competitor who finished with their watermelon is the winner! In the adult heat, there will be 1 heat with 10 participants.

Family Watermelon Carving Contest: We are thrilled to be bringing two NEW events to the 2023 Independence Day Celebration! First up is our Family Watermelon Carving Contest! Families will need to bring their already carved Watermelons to the Harry Hafernick Recreation Center Auditorium by 2:00 p.m. on event day to be judged. There will be 3 categories to choose from: Funniest Carving, Most Patriotic, and Most Elegant! Prizes will be awarded to the 1st – 3rd place winners in each category. The Family Watermelon Carving Contest is open to the public and FREE to enter! Registration forms and more event details to come!

Red, White, and Blue Family Dessert Competition: Our next NEW and exciting event we are adding to this year’s festivities is the Red, White, and Blue Family Dessert Competition! There will be 2 competition categories: Bake and No-Bake. Families will need to bring their already prepared Red, White, and Blue Baked and/or None Baked Dessert item to the Harry Hafernick Recreation Center Auditorium by 2:00 p.m. on event day to be judged. There will be 2 categories in the Baked and No-Baked Desserts Competitions: Presentation and Taste. The Red, White, and Blue Family Dessert Competition is open to the public and FREE to enter! Prizes will be awarded to the 1 st – 3rd place winners in each category. Keep an eye out for the registration forms and more event details to come!

While judging is underway for the Watermelon and Dessert Competitions, cool off inside and join us in the Harry Hafernick Recreation Center Auditorium for Red, White, and Blue Bingo! Participants will be playing for Patriotic Swag! This activity is FREE and open to the public!

Bring an extra set of clothes because there will be 3 water slides available for all kiddos to enjoy from 12:00 - 5:00 pm by the Harry Hafernick Recreation Center parking lot!

Best Decorated Campsite or Cabin Contest: The other contest is for our camping guests only…it is the Best Decorated Campsite or Cabin Contest! Guests are encouraged to decorate their site in patriotic colors with judging to take place at 2:00 p.m. One winner from each park will be chosen. Results will be communicated with the winners as soon as judging is complete. We are looking forward to lots of festively decorated sites!

Antique Tractor Parade: At 3:00 p.m. the Antique Tractor Parade will wind thru Brackenridge Park and is a delight to all with the vast array of historic tractors. Spectators are encouraged to bring lawn chairs and to line the parade route thru the park. Many of the tractors are festively decorated for the Independence Day holiday and a sight you won't want to miss!

Bring the family out and prepare to bust a move because from 7:30 p.m. – 11:00 p.m. DJ Kevin Stancik will be set up on the main stage playing a mix of great tunes!

The FREE Fireworks Show at Brackenridge Park & Campground has taken on a life of its own over the years. It is scheduled to start just after 9 p.m. The beautiful fireworks display utilizes a wide variety of fireworks effects for maximum impact and audience appeal. Visitors can best view the event by parking in the grassy field across from the Harry Hafernick Recreation Center. The fireworks can be heard echoing throughout the surrounding area to celebrate all our nation has accomplished and continues to stand for. We invite you to bring your family and come enjoy a full day of fun at the Brackenridge Park & Campground!
